Originally Posted by tequilaboy


Change anything with the car lately?
Minor changes, I added a Monoblade throttle body, retuned for E78 and changed my valve springs since it was floating after 6000 RPM. The retune and valve spring change allowed me to make good power to 6500 RPM with peak RWP of 475 occuring around 6300 RPM. Peak torque was 462 RWTQ at around 4400 RPM.

Overall I am happy with the cars performance but I am considering a change to a solid roller cam for some additional torque and power without lossing any street manors.
